The story starts with tradition, but it does not stay there. Rooted in Roman warmth and shaped by a more current point of view, the restaurant carries that familiar feeling of long tables, shared plates, and recipes that live more in instinct than on paper. You feel it in the room, in the pace of the evening, in the way food, wine, and conversation are all given equal importance.
What began around the table grew into something bigger — not a formal dining ritual, but a place people return to for the atmosphere as much as the food. Seasonal ingredients, classic foundations, and a little more edge in the way everything comes together. Familiar, but never flat. Polished, but never stiff. The kind of place made for settling in, ordering another bottle, and letting the night unfold at its own pace.

Fun Facts

In Italian tradition, spaghetti is never cut with a knife—twirling only, please! Cutting it is considered a culinary crime by most Nonnas.
The average Italian consumes over 25kg of pasta a year—enough to circle the Colosseum more than once!
